I just saw Ben Lloyd’s tweet about Danny Sullivan being the Keynote Speaker for Search Fest in 2009. SEMpdx has held Search Fest in 2007 and in 2008 and it has grown exponentially each year. It looks like it’s confirmed that the 2009 SearchFest Keynote Speaker will be Danny Sullivan of SearchEngineLand.com and 3rd Door Media.
